Here’s a little secret when it comes to people who always use perfect English grammar.

Guess what.

These people don’t exist.

Everybody makes a mistake now and then.

I’m not perfect.

I make grammar mistakes.

Derek isn’t perfect, although he’s pretty close.

But the advantage we have the advantage you will soon have is we’re not afraid to ask for feedback.

Now authors have editors going through everything they do.

Journalists have editors to revise it, critique it.

Check for grammar.

You can do it too.

You can ask a family member, friend, colleague, some other associate, to read anything that you’ve written and give you feedback on style, on substance, and yes, on grammar.

Don’t ever be so arrogant as to think I am perfect and I know how to do this.

You can always learn and you know what?

Derek and I have a lot of experience between us but we can learn from you.

That’s right.

I want to learn from you.

So here’s the thing - here’s my challenge to you.

If you catch me committing any grammar mistakes, speaking to you or in the written format, let me know right away.

If you see Derek making any mistakes in this course.

Anything you see in the headlines, the lecture titles, anything we say when we are speaking to you, anything in the books that are attached as bonuses.

Let me know because I want to correct it.

In most situations, people will not penalize you if you make a simple grammar mistake.

But if they take the time to alert you that there is a grammar mistake and you still don’t fix it, that’s when people do get annoyed.

That’s when they will count it against you.
